Factors Affecting Cost
- House Size: Larger homes generally require more resources and time to elevate.
- Foundation Type: The type of foundation, whether slab, crawl space, or basement, can significantly influence costs.
- Elevation Height: The higher the elevation required, the more complex and costly the project becomes.
- Soil Conditions: Soil stability and type can affect the complexity and cost of the project.
- Permits and Inspections: Fees for necessary permits and inspections can add to the overall cost.
- Structural Modifications: Any required structural changes to the house can increase costs.
- Utility Adjustments: Moving or adjusting utilities like plumbing and electrical systems can add to expenses.
- Accessibility: The ease of access to the property can impact labor and equipment costs.
Common Tasks and Costs
Task | Average Cost (Tucson, AZ) |
---|---|
Initial Consultation | $200 - $500 |
Structural Engineering Plans | $1,500 - $3,000 |
Permitting Fees | $500 - $1,000 |
House Elevation (per square foot) | $10 - $15 |
Utility Disconnection and Reconnection | $1,000 - $3,000 |
Foundation Reinforcement | $5,000 - $10,000 |
Site Preparation | $2,000 - $5,000 |
Final Inspection | $300 - $600 |
